Subject: Cut-over complete — stale-cache fix live

Welcome aboard. Short version: the Oakmere cut-over finished last night. Root cause of the stale reads was a missed invalidation hook on profile updates; we now version cache keys and the bug can't recur. Old cluster is read-only until Friday. Post-cut-over cache settings are below.

deployment values, kadug-fawip:
[fenath]
port = 9200
region = north-3
host = fenath.lumicworks.corp
timeout_ms = 250
retries = 7

# Approvals — Crumbline Order Cutoff

The order-cutoff rule closes next-day bakery orders at 16:00 local time. Changing the cutoff, adding per-store exceptions, or toggling holiday overrides requires written approval before merge. No same-day changes; cutoff edits deploy only with the nightly release. Emergency rollbacks allowed, but must be logged in the ops journal within one hour. All cutoff-rule changes require sign-off from the accountable owner.

named custodian: Zorael Sordor

Subject: Handover — Fabrikit on-call

Hey! Quick handover notes. Fabrikit (our test-data factory lib) had a flaky seed generator this week — if builds fail on the Norwick suite, just bump the seed cache and rerun. Docs live on the Lantermill wiki under "Fabrikit basics," which new folks should skim first. Nothing else burning. If anything weird pops up overnight, ping the library owner directly.

billing contact of bafog-bawip = fraael@lumicworks.corp